PURPOSE:To remove efficiently a coated carbide layer from a metallic material without damaging the base metal by carrying out electrolysis in an alkali soln. using the metallic material as an anode. CONSTITUTION:When a mandrel for cold rolling having a coated V carbide layer is scratched and required to be exchanged, it is regenerated by recoating. Ten such mandrels are vertically suspended in an electrolytic cell at proper intervals, and electrolysis is carried out at about 5V voltage and about 0.4A/ cm<2> current density for about 10min using the mandrels as an anode and an about 10% aqueous soln. of Na2CO3 as an electrolytic soln. The carbide layers of about 8mum thickness are thoroughly removed by electrolysis without causing surface roughening. The time required by this method is not changed as compared with the conventional time, yet many members are electrolyzed at once, so the efficiency can be increased several times.
